Transaction 93277b7090691fe896d91f0a856bddfd349d99ea20f06d647ee0bb38e6d61837

1 Input
2 Outputs
  • 93277b7090691fe896d91f0a856bddfd349d99ea20f06d647ee0bb38e6d61837:0
  • value  953049389
    address  1JcJWEPpFs7NQeAvxiPZrsJkcnWJaFudPp
  • 93277b7090691fe896d91f0a856bddfd349d99ea20f06d647ee0bb38e6d61837:1
  • value  521939307
    address  1Hh3MKL2LnXT97PzM4SP7eLQna5VkZyo5W